Transaction 7404595ca3fa06e04566e333b1e75f1cfb2ebfab6be5e96d613df4229c411371
1 Input
1 Output
-
7404595ca3fa06e04566e333b1e75f1cfb2ebfab6be5e96d613df4229c411371:0
- value
- 1998339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1cd05299f6c3dbab03de9e16445f7a14967af3cc OP_EQUAL
- address
- 34KNQRjhaTYM7GU7tojSapKPa3Aawkj2mf